Welcome UCI Women's Road World Champion, Magdeleine Vallieres! She won this title in Kigali, Rwanda in incredibly impressive fashion storming away from her breakaway companions as well as a hard charging group of favorites. Canada got their first elite world title and the entire world got a new hero to cheer for. There are some fun connections Mags and Ted share over the years and her early introduction to cycling. In this episode of the Growing Hearts Podcast, host Lucia sits down with Margeaux Valdez, Religion Teacher and Mentor at Tangara School for Girls, to reflect on the powerful lessons from a recent service project in Cebu, Philippines. Mags shares how travelling with 14 Year 11 girls to help local schools and communities opened their eyes to the deeper meaning of joy, gratitude, and service. From teaching hygiene lessons in mountain schools to painting murals and visiting orphanages, the trip offered moments of reflection and transformation — both for the students and their teacher. Together, Lucia and Mags explore how authentic joy comes from relationships, community, and faith rather than material possessions, and how parents can help their children develop a generous heart and a spirit of gratitude in everyday life.
